Upper (Needle) Threading

Turn power switch to “O”.
1. Raise the presser foot lever and turn the balance wheel toward you

(counterclockwise) to raise the thread take-up lever to its highest
position.

2. Pull up the spool pin and place a spool of thread on it.
3. Pass the thread through guides. (See fig. A.)

1 Spool pin
2 Thread guide
3 Tension discs
4 Thread take-up lever

4. While holding the thread as shown in fig. B, C, pull it between the

tension discs.

5. Guide the thread to the back of the thread take-up lever and around

to the left (fig. D). Bring the thread through the slit by pulling it
toward you and into the eyelet.

5 Thread take-up lever

6. Bring the thread down and pass it behind the thread guide.

6 Thread guide

7. Thread the needle from front to back and pull out about 5 cm (2")

of thread as shown in fig. E.

NOTE:
Incorrectly feeding the thread may cause it to break, skip stitches or
wrinkle the fabric.
